Subsite Electronics UtiliGuard 2 RTK
The UtiliGuard 2 RTK receiver from Subsite Electronics was designed as a simple, easy-to-operate utility locating tool for operators locating, mapping and capturing underground utilities. It utilizes survey-grade technology and features dual-band antennas to provide operators with reliable positioning data with centimeter-grade accuracy. Its precision helps when locating abandoned and untracked utilities that are difficult to pinpoint. By quickly verifying the utilities installed, operators efficiently tailor bids to match a job site needs, as well as gain insight into the underground infrastructure to avoid cross bores during future projects. The receiver provides locate crews with integrated data capture, GPS positioning and an intuitive user interface to improve work quality and maximize locate awareness. Vivax-Metrotech vLoc3 RTK-Pro
The vLoc3 RTK-Pro receiver from Vivax-Metrotech adds RTK GNSS accuracy to a utility locator. Using the internal cellular module with 4G LTE capabilities, the operator can connect to an NTRIP RTK (Real-Time Kinematic) caster that provides RTCM 3 corrections. By utilizing these corrections, the operator can collect both utility location data and the utility’s geographical location with survey-grade accuracy. It is designed for all operator levels, utilizing user-friendly and intuitive locate screens. Operators confirm the utility data with the press of a button and align the electronic spirit level to store data.
